Window work on an Italianate house is never just about swapping glass and trim. Tall proportions, bracketed eaves, narrow casing, and long vertical sash all need to stay in balance if the house is going to look right after the work is done. In practice, this kind of project is part preservation work and part performance upgrade.

The key is not a single product label, but a combination of shape, sash pattern, and trim treatment. Those details matter because the eye reads them immediately from the street.

Homeowners looking for approved windows for Main Street Historic District Newberry or window replacement near Newberry Opera House should expect more scrutiny than they would for a house on a newer block. The right replacement has to respect the original opening size, sight lines, and trim depth.

For historically accurate replacement windows for older Newberry homes, wood often remains the closest visual match, especially on primary elevations. Vinyl vs wood windows for historic homes Newberry SC is not a simple price comparison, because the lower upfront cost of vinyl can come with thicker frames and less authentic proportions. For a side elevation or a less visible rear wall, priorities may tilt toward maintenance and energy performance.
